MySQL8.0.13 安装及配置

1,配置文件

首先在解压的路径下查看是否含有my.ini的文件,如果没有则新建一个,内容如下:

[mysqld]
#端口
port = 3306
#mysql安装目录
basedir = E:\Program Files\MySql\mysql-8.0.13-winx64
#mysql数据存放目录
datadir = E:\Program Files\MySql\mysql-8.0.13-winx64\data
#允许最大连接数
max_connections = 1024
#服务端默认使用字符集
character-set-server = utf8mb4
#默认存储引擎
default-storage-engine = INNODB
#服务唯一标识
server_id = 1
#是否启用慢查询
slow_query_log = 1
#指定慢查询日志文件的路径和名字
slow_query_log_file = slow.log
#SQL语句运行时间超过该值才会被记录
long_query_time = 10
#开启binlog日志
log-bin = mysql-bin
#sql模式
sql_mode = N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
 
#注意这里,mysql8默认密码验证插件改为了caching_sha2_password
#为了与之前的兼容,这里改回mysql_native_password
default_authentication_plugin = mysql_native_password
 
[mysql]
default-character-set = utf8mb4
 
[client]
port = 3306
default-character-set = utf8mb4

2,命令行运行

  以管理员的身份运行命令行程序,进入mysql的bin目录下,并运行安装指令

MySQL8.0.13 安装及配置

 

接着输入mysqld --initialize --console,就会出现以下画面,其中标红的为数据库root用户的初始密码,一定要牢记,可以先用记事本记录保存起来,后面登录需要用到,当然要是不小心关掉了或者没记住,删掉初始化的 data目录,再执行一遍初始化命令又会重新生成。

MySQL8.0.13 安装及配置

再然后输入mysqld --install安装mysql服务,输入net start mysql启动服务,备注:mysqld --remove是卸载MySQL服务,net stop mysql是停止服务。

3,进入数据库的配置

输入mysql -u root -p后会让你输入密码,红色标注的为你保存的密码。密码为前面让你用记事本保存记住的密码。

MySQL8.0.13 安装及配置

输入正确后就会出现如下界面,表示进入了MySQL命令模式。

MySQL8.0.13 安装及配置

接着更改密码,输入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'新密码';  出现如下界面表示更改成功。

MySQL8.0.13 安装及配置

到此,MySQL8.0.12数据库就安装完成了。

参考自:https://www.cnblogs.com/jkko123/p/9867818.html

参考自:https://blog.csdn.net/missing2011/article/details/81474857